Just posting some pictures of Oms enclosure for all to see!
I'm using sand/soil substrate which has a little bit of limestone in it (got it from a reptile specialist over here in the UK). He has a prorep heatlamp with a 125W bulb, and there's a little heat map on that side as well to make sure the whole of that side is nice and warm!
He has the two pretend plants, and he loves hiding in the one in the corner, there's a photo of him bravely guarding his plant against the camera!
He gets a mixture of feeds, the shop gave me pellets, but when I can I give him dandelion and clover, as well as a tiny bit of tomato as a treat once a week. I'm currently growing him a feed mix, and the seedlings have just started popping out, so hopefully soon he'll be on yummy fresh greens every day!
He liked the half log when I first got him, but seems to have lost interest in it now he has the plant, but he goes for wanders and tries to dig quite alot.
Temperatures during the day around 27-28 degrees C, lowering to about 20 at night.
